I applied in-person. The process took 1 day. I interviewed at David's Bridal (Jackson, TN) in Aug 2012
Interview
It was fairly easy. Most questions revolve around "What would you do if..." type situations and of course the ever "Why are you applying for this position and what do you feel you could contribute to our company?" I sat down with the assistant manager for the first part, then she brought in the general manager for the second part.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
"If a bride told you she didn't have a gown in mind, she wasn't planning on buying a dress today, and she was 'just looking for now' would you still give her your full attention knowing she was not going to purchase today?"

I applied online. The process took 4 days. I interviewed at David's Bridal (Brea, CA) in Feb 2024
Interview
Previous to the interview, there was a short on the phone interview with the hiring manager where she asked a few screening questions like my availability and what I had done in a challenging situation. The interviews are no long online or on zoom, my interview involved going into store. During the in person interview I spoke with the in-store manger. The interview was relaxed yet professional and lasted about 30 minutes.
I applied online. I interviewed at David's Bridal (Birmingham, Inglaterra) in Apr 2021
Interview
It was a group interview. Although I went thinking it was a one-to-one interview. There were about 6 other interviewees. I had not prepared for a group interview, so it did not go as well as I hoped.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Q: Tell us an example of when you had to multitask at a job
